Ben Folds & Regina Spektor Perform 'Dear Theodosia' with NSO at Kennedy Center
Before the live performance of 'Dear Theodosia' at the Kennedy Center with Ben Folds and the National Symphony Orchestra in November 2018, Regina Spektor had released her album 'Remember Us to Life' in 2016, which received widespread acclaim for its unique blend of introspective lyrics and eclectic sounds. This performance highlights a fascinating moment in her career, showcasing her versatility and ability to bridge genres, as she delves into the world of musical theater. Another interesting tidbit? Spektor is known for her distinct voice and storytelling ability, which perfectly captured the emotional essence of the song, originally part of the hugely popular 'Hamilton' musical, created by Lin-Manuel Miranda.
